The working process of a rolling mill usually consists of several stages. The first stage is the preparation of raw materials. The metal is washed, processed and cut to the required size before being fed into the mill. The next stage is the rolling process, where the metal passes through the rolls. At this stage, the roll applies pressure to the metal, causing it to deform and take on the desired shape. After the metal is rolled, it must be cooled to prevent it from becoming too brittle.
There are several types of rolling mills in the metalworking industry, including hot rolling mills, cold rolling mills and tandem rolling mills. Each type of mill is designed to meet specific production requirements and can produce high quality products.
One of the most significant advantages of using a rolling mill is the ability to produce closely tolerated products with a good surface finish. This is particularly beneficial for industries that require precise product specifications, such as the automotive and aerospace industries.
In addition, rolling mills are versatile machines that can be used to produce a wide variety of products. They can produce plates, rods, tubes, and many other metal shapes, making them an essential tool for any metalworking operation.
In short, the rolling mill is an integral part of the metal working industry. Their precise and efficient operation makes them an important tool for the production of high quality metal products.
